Did you know?

Magnocellular cells, also called M-cells, are neurons located within the magnocellular layer of the lateral geniculate nucleus of the thalamus. The cells are part of the visual system. They are termed "magnocellular" since they are characterized by their relatively large size compared to parvocellular cells. WebThe magno cells are known to derive their inputs from a distinctive class of ganglion cells which derive their inputs from relatively larger areas of the retina than those ganglion cells which provide input for the parvo cells in the same general region of the retina. There are 8–10 times as many parvo cells than magno cells. WebNov 28, 2024 · The most common types of ganglion cells are magno and parvo. Magno cells process information about luminance, motion, stereopsis and depth of objects since they receive information from all cones and can quickly conduct this information (about 40 m/s). Parvo cells are slower (20 m/s), more numerous than magno (80% of total …
